尽管美国进行了斡旋外交,叙利亚和以色列和平谈判仍然在有争议的领土和人道主义准入问题上停滞不前。
Syrian and Israeli peace talks stall over disputed territory and humanitarian access despite U.S.-mediated diplomacy.
叙利亚总统Ahmed al-Sharaa在纽约联合国大会期间会见了世界犹太人大会主席Ronald Lauder,讨论目前由美国调解的叙利亚和以色列之间旨在达成安全协议的会谈。
Syrian President Ahmed al-Sharaa met with World Jewish Congress President Ronald Lauder on the sidelines of the UN General Assembly in New York, discussing ongoing U.S.-mediated talks between Syria and Israel aimed at a security agreement.
作为更广泛外交努力的一部分,这次会议重点讨论了区域安全、领土争端和人道主义准入问题,Lauder借鉴了以往的和平倡议。
The meeting, part of broader diplomatic efforts, focused on regional security, territorial disputes, and humanitarian access, with Lauder drawing on past peace initiatives.
虽然双方都表示谨慎乐观,但叙利亚重申,以过去军事入侵为由,叙利亚不会与以色列实现关系正常化,也不会加入《亚伯拉罕协定》。
While both sides expressed cautious optimism, Syria reiterated it would not normalize relations with Israel or join the Abraham Accords, citing past military incursions.
以色列强调必须在叙利亚南部建立人道主义走廊,大马士革拒绝了这一要求,并停止了进展。
Israel emphasized the need for a humanitarian corridor in southern Syria, a demand Damascus rejected, halting progress.
尽管存在着持续的外交兴趣和区域影响,但政治和实际障碍仍未得到解决。
Despite sustained diplomatic interest and regional implications, political and practical obstacles remain unresolved.
